Ryan O’Reilly

Ryan O’Reilly is a songwriter and storyteller raised in England with deep Irish roots — his father hails from Wicklow, and his mother, from Antrim, is a music journalist who once interviewed the legendary Shane MacGowan. Like Shane, Ryan spent every summer of his youth in Ireland, where he first learned to play music and soaked up the songs that would shape his life and career. That connection is captured in his song Wicklow, a tribute to the landscapes and memories that defined his upbringing.
